## SSM操作Redis:理解并实践企业级大数据处理
随着信息技术的发展,现代的企业系统基本必备的技术有SSM和 Redis 。本文针对企业级大数据处理,主要介绍如何使SSM操作Redis,简要介绍Redis的优势及其在企业系统中的应用案例,以及SSM集成Redis的实践经验,帮助读者初步理解并实践企业级大数据处理。
Redis作为一种NoSQL数据库,具有快速读写、低延迟、高性能,可十分的快速的读写企业级大数据,广泛应用于IT行业。在企业系统中,Redis根据数据特性可以实现快速的访问,同时利用 Redis 的 Pub/Sub 消息模式实现系统异步消息传递;而其集群实现了数据备份,可以帮助应用层处理高并发,极大地改善大数据处理效率。
针对企业级大数据处理,SSM框架是一个较为流行的Java Web 开发框架,通过Spring对业务对象抽象,可以快速进行数据存取,使得开发人员可以节省一定的开发时间。其集成 Redis,可以通过Spring的RedisTemplate完成各种Redis操作,如 String/List/Set/Map/Hash等,并支持事务机制及Pipelined管道操作,加上AOP的实现,可以有效地增加代码透明性,并且只需要简单配置即可完成企业级大数据处理。
例如通过Spring对对象映射,可以实现实体类对Redis里的String的类型的操作,如添加/修改/删除等,这极大地方便了企业开发,并实现了一键式操作Redis。
“`java
@Service
public class RedisService {
@Autowired
private StringRedisTemplate redisTemplate;
// 将实体类 Member 写入Redis
public void saveMember(String key, Member member) {
// 将实体类转换为JSON
String value = JSON.toJSONString(member);
// 写入 Redis
redisTemplate.opsForValue().set(key, value);
}
}
在企业级大数据处理中,SSM操作Redis可以极大地提高工作效率和处理效果,因此,熟练掌握 Redis 的应用以及SSM集成 Redis 的实践技巧,是实现企业级大数据处理的关键。